Winter is fast approaching here in Northern Utah which means drastic changes to the climate. There is the old joke of: "If you don't like the weather in Utah, wait five minutes." This unfortunately holds some truth - it can change for the better or the worse in a matter of a few minutes. So.....

What does that mean for me?

Are you prepared for the weather/seasons in which you live? If you live in an area that is hot and dry are you prepared with more water and a way to cool yourself in the hot summer months? Or what about the winter - can you keep yourself warm and dry?

Now that I have you thinking - here are some suggestions/thoughts (specifically for winter).
- Extra blankets
- Socks, shoes and warm clothes in 72 hour kits
- Pocket warmers
- Mittens/gloves/hats
- Clear plastic sheeting (can be put over broken windows - keeps in heat and allows light in)
- Heater (I will talk about types more fully in another post)
- Wood
- Tarps
- Stuff to make a fire (Survivor has proved it's not as easy as you think)

Think about camping in a snow storm - what would you need?
